A great-grandmother Behaves with "Propriety." --The Springfield Republican says: "Widow Anna Holbrook, of Windsor, is a remarkable woman. She was 85 years old on the 27th ult, and has had 12children 33 grandchildren, and 22 great grandchildren. During her 82d year she pieced and presented a bed quilt to each of her five daughters, none of which was composed of less than 1,000 pieces and some of them contained 3,000.
